View comments ... WebSep 13, 2024 · The coronavirus job retention scheme (aka the ‘furlough scheme’) will be ending on the 30th September 2024.. Employers started having to make a contribution towards the salaries of their furloughed staff of 10% from the beginning of July 2024. That contribution increased to 20% from the start of August 2024, and that rate will continue …

WebJul 30, 2024 · Who can claim: Any employer with a UK PAYE scheme and a UK bank account. How much can be claimed: For claim periods up until 31 July a grant of 80% of furloughed employees' pay up to a maximum of £2,500 per month, plus employers national insurance and auto-enrolled pension contributions.
